Subject: I agree, and hope we get to see more of how this relationship evolves in SCOTTISH PRISONER -- BOTB certainly seems to be the nadir for these two, and yet we know they become loyal and affectionate friends, with deep bonds of trust between them, eventually. In between, there is a lot of awkwardness and hostility. There is that one wonderful sequence in DOA when John and Willie arrive on the Ridge and John does say something rather explicit about the elephant in the room (his unrequited love/desire for Jamie), in front of Claire, and Jamie's reaction is one of exasperation and irritation, but not outrage or toxic hostility. In fact, that's one of the funniest sequences in the books, with John and Claire sparring, Jamie slamming his hand on the table and telling them to behave, and then Ian arrives to announce that Willie's gone down the privy... makes me giggle just thinking about it!
